SummarySYNTHESIZED

Former Rockstar employees are asking fans to refrain from boycotting Grand Theft Auto 6. Instead, they suggest purchasing solidarity T-shirts to fund their legal battle against the company. This comes amid discussions among players about potentially boycotting the game for being digital-only.

Eurogamer

Don't boycott Grand Theft Auto 6, say workers fired by Rockstar - buy a T-shirt to help fund the legal battle instead

Workers fired by Rockstar Games have requested that fans do not boycott Grand Theft Auto 6, but instead support their ongoing legal battle against the company through T-shirt sales. The Independent Workers Union of Great Britain is representing the 31 former employees who were dismissed for alleged gross misconduct. Take-Two Interactive's CEO, Strauss Zelnick, has expressed no concern about the legal dispute impacting Grand Theft Auto 6 sales.

Gaming Bolt

Fired Rockstar Workers Ask Fans Not to Boycott Grand Theft Auto 6

Former Rockstar Games employees have released a video asking fans not to boycott Grand Theft Auto 6, but instead to support their legal battle against the company for alleged union-busting. The workers, who were fired in 2025, are selling solidarity T-shirts to fund their fight for justice and fair treatment, with the Independent Workers’ Union of Great Britain advocating for union recognition at the studio.
